Chemistry, asked by pranavyerra, 5 hours ago

valency of clacium cloride

Answer:

Hi, Valency of calcium is +2, thus to balance the charge, two chlorine atoms combine each having -1 charge, a total of -2 charge and hence neutralising the whole charge.
